Continued concern for animal welfare may be alleviated when welfare would be monitored on farms. Monitoring can be characterized as an information system where various stakeholders periodically exchange relevant information. Stakeholders include producers, consumers, retailers, the government, scientists, and others. Valuating animal welfare in the animal-product market chain is regarded as a key challenge to further improve the welfare of farm animals and information on the welfare of animals must, therefore, be assessed objectively, for instance, through monitoring. Interviews with Dutch stakeholder representatives were conducted to identify their perceptions about the monitoring of animal welfare. Stakeholder perceptions were characterized in relation to the specific perspectives of each stakeholder. While producers tend to perceive welfare from a production point of view, consumers will use visual images derived from traditional farming and from the animals natural environments. Scientists perceptions of animal welfare are affected by the need to measure welfare with quantifiable parameters. Retailers and governments (policy makers) have views of welfare that are derived from their relationships with producers, consumers, non-governmental organizations (NGOs), and scientists. All interviewed stakeholder representatives stated that animal welfare is important. They varied in the extent to which they weighted economic considerations relative to concern for the animals welfare. Many stakeholders emphasized the importance of communication in making a monitoring system work. Overall, the perspectives for the development of a sustainable monitoring system that substantially improves farm animal welfare were assessed as being poor in the short term. However, a reliable system could be initiated under certain conditions, such as integrated chains and with influential and motivated stakeholders. Land resource sustainability for urban development characterizes the problem of decision-making with multiplicity and uncertainty. A decision support system prototype aids in the assessment of incremental land development plan proposals put forth within the long-term community priority of a sustainable growth. Facilitating this assessment is the analytic hierarchy process (AHP), a multicriteria evaluation and decision support system. The decision support system incorporates multiple sustainability criteria, weighted strategically responsive to local public policy priorities and community–specific situations and values, while gauging and directing desirable future courses of development. Furthermore, the decision support system uses a GIS, which facilitates an assessment of urban form with multiple indicators of sustainability as spatial criteria thematically. The resultant land-use sustainability scores indicate, on the ratio-scale of AHP, whether or not a desirable urban form is likely in the long run, and if so, to what degree. The two alternative modes of synthesis in AHP—ideal and distributive—provide assessments of a land development plan incrementally (short-term) and city-wide pattern comprehensively (long-term), respectively. Thus, the spatial decision support system facilitates proactive and collective public policy determination of land resource for future sustainable urban development.  相似文献

The concept of natural behavior is a key element in current Dutch policy-making on animal welfare. It emphasizes that animals need positive experiences, in addition to minimized suffering. This paper interprets the concept of natural behavior in the context of the scientific framework for welfare assessment. Natural behavior may be defined as behavior that animals have a tendency to exhibit under natural conditions, because these behaviors are pleasurable and promote biological functioning. Animal welfare is the quality of life as perceived by the animal. Animals have evolved cognitive-emotional systems (“welfare needs”) to deal with a variable environment. Animals do not only have so-called physiological needs such as the need for food, water, and thermal comfort. They also need to exercise certain natural behaviors such as rooting or nest-building in pigs, and scratching or dust-bathing in poultry. All needs must be taken into account in order to assess overall welfare. The degree of need satisfaction and frustration can be assessed from scientific information about the intensity, duration, and incidence of (welfare) performance criteria such as measurements of behavior and/or (patho)physiology. Positive welfare value relates to how animals are inclined to behave under natural conditions, in preference tests, and in consumer-demand studies. Negative welfare value relates to stress, frustration, abnormal behavior, aggression, and reduced fitness. An experimental survey was undertakento explore the links between thecharacteristics of a moral issue, the degree ofmoral intensity/moral imperative associatedwith the issue (Jones, 1991), and people'sstated willingness to pay (wtp) for policy toaddress the issue. Two farm animal welfareissues were chosen for comparison and thecontingent valuation method was used to elicitpeople's wtp. The findings of the surveysuggest that increases in moral characteristicsdo appear to result in an increase in moralintensity and the degree of moral imperativeassociated with an issue. Moreover, there was apositive link between moral intensity/moralimperative associated with an issue andpeople's stated wtp for policy to address theissue. When making an assessment of animal welfare, it is important to take environmental (housing) or animal-based parameters into account. An alternative approach is to focus on the behavior and appearance of the animal, without making actual measurements or quantifying this. None of these tell the whole story. In this paper, we suggest that it is possible to find common ground between these (seemingly) diametrically opposed positions and argue that this may be the way to deal with the complexity of animal welfare. The model will have to be acceptable for the different parties that will be affected by it and real benefits for the animal should result from it. This will be the basis of a practical ethical approach. All this can be condensed into a model that essentially is made up out of three basic elements: the classical welfare analysis with an existing welfare assessment tool, an assessment of the stockholder, and an implementation of the Free Choice Profiling technique. This new framework does not pretend to be a different or better animal welfare matrix; it is intended to integrate existing knowledge and to provide a practical tool to improve animal welfare. It identifies whether there are welfare problems on a farm, if present whether these problems are caused by the housing system or the stockholder, and what can be done to improve the situation.  相似文献

DOI: 10.1111/j.1752‐1688.2011.00573.x Abstract: The U.S. Geological Survey National Water Quality Assessment Program has completed a number of water‐quality prediction models for nitrogen and phosphorus for the conterminous United States as well as for regional areas of the nation. In addition to estimating water‐quality conditions at unmonitored streams, the calibrated SPAtially Referenced Regressions On Watershed attributes (SPARROW) models can be used to produce estimates of yield, flow‐weighted concentration, or load of constituents in water under various land‐use condition, change, or resource management scenarios. A web‐based decision support infrastructure has been developed to provide access to SPARROW simulation results on stream water‐quality conditions and to offer sophisticated scenario testing capabilities for research and water‐quality planning via a graphical user interface with familiar controls. The SPARROW decision support system (DSS) is delivered through a web browser over an Internet connection, making it widely accessible to the public in a format that allows users to easily display water‐quality conditions and to describe, test, and share modeled scenarios of future conditions. SPARROW models currently supported by the DSS are based on the modified digital versions of the 1:500,000‐scale River Reach File (RF1) and 1:100,000‐scale National Hydrography Dataset (medium‐resolution, NHDPlus) stream networks.  相似文献

Few moral arguments have been made against vegetarian diets. One exception is the “Logic of the Larder:” We do animals a favor by purchasing their meat, eggs, and milk, for if we did not purchase these products, fewer animals would exist. This argument fails because many farm animals have lives that are probably not worth living, while others prevent a significant number of wild animals from existing. Even if this were not so, the purchase of animal products uses resources that could otherwise be used to bring a much greater number of animals into existence.  相似文献

The results of an empirical study intoperceptions of the treatment of farm animals inthe Netherlands are presented. A qualitativeapproach, based on in-depth interviews withmeat livestock farmers and consumers was chosenin order to assess motivations behindperceptions and to gain insight into the waypeople deal with possible discrepancies betweentheir perceptions and their daily practices.Perceptions are analyzed with the help of aframe of reference, which consists ofvalues, norms, convictions, interests, andknowledge.The perceptions of the interviewed farmersare quite consistent and without exceptionpositive: according to them, nothing is wrongwith animal welfare in livestock breeding. Theperceptions of the consumers we interviewed aremore divergent, but generally negative. Bothgroups show ambivalence as a result ofdiscrepancies between perceptions and behavior.Although the consumers share the impressionthat the living conditions of livestock animalsare far from optimal, most of them still buyand eat meat from the meat industry. Thefarmers believe the welfare of their animals isgood, but, as frequent defensive utterancesshow, they feel uncomfortable with expressed orunexpressed accusations of mistreating animals.The ways the respondents deal with thisambivalence were analysed by drawing ontheories of dissonance reduction and distancing devices.Catherine and Raphaël Larrère(Larrère and Larrère, 2000) argue thatanimal rearing is a hierarchical relationshipwhose rules are to be found in the fiction of adomestic contract. We argue that the questionis not whether there should be a domesticcontract, because such a contract seems alreadyaccepted. However, since values and normsdiffer widely, not only among meat livestockfarmers and consumers, but also amongconsumers, the question remains as to whosevalues and norms should form the basis of thedomestic contract.  相似文献

This article presents the design of a fuzzy decision support system (DSS) for the assessment of alternative strategies proposed for the restoration of Lake Koronia, Greece. Fuzzy estimates for the critical characteristics of the possible strategies, such as feasibility, environmental impact, implementation time, and costs are evaluated and supplied to the fuzzy DSS. Different weighting factors are assigned to the critical characteristics and the proposed strategies are ordered with respect to the system responses. The best strategies are selected and their expected impact on the ecosystem is evaluated with the aid of a fuzzy model of the lake. Sensitivity analysis and simulation results have shown that the proposed fuzzy DSS can serve as a valuable tool for the selection and evaluation of appropriate management actions. The influence of religious beliefs on people's attitudes andactions in the area of animal welfare was examined by interviewing dairyworkers on kibbutzim (communal agricultural settlements) in Israel.Workers on religiously observant kibbutzim were no more consistent intheir attitudes toward and treatment of dairy cows than workers onnon-observant and selectively observant kibbutzim.  相似文献

Environmental decision support systems (EDSSs) are an emerging tool used to integrate the evaluation of highly complex and interrelated physicochemical, biological, hydrological, social, and economic aspects of environmental problems. An EDSS approach is developed to address hot-spot concerns for a water quality trading program intended to implement the total maximum daily load (TMDL) for phosphorus in the Non-Tidal Passaic River Basin of New Jersey. Twenty-two wastewater treatment plants (WWTPs) spread throughout the watershed are considered the major sources of phosphorus loading to the river system. Periodic surface water diversions to a major reservoir from the confluence of two key tributaries alter the natural hydrology of the watershed and must be considered in the development of a trading framework that ensures protection of water quality. An EDSS is applied that enables the selection of a water quality trading framework that protects the watershed from phosphorus-induced hot spots. The EDSS employs Simon’s (1960) three stages of the decision-making process: intelligence, design, and choice. The identification of two potential hot spots and three diversion scenarios enables the delineation of three management areas for buying and selling of phosphorus credits among WWTPs. The result shows that the most conservative option entails consideration of two possible diversion scenarios, and trading between management areas is restricted accordingly. The method described here is believed to be the first application of an EDSS to a water quality trading program that explicitly accounts for surface water diversions.  相似文献

An analysis of the ethical impacts of the use of anAutomatic Milking System (AMS) is employed as a casestudy to illustrate the use of a form of bioethicalanalysis in technology assessment. The approach isbased on the Ethical Matrix, where `impacts' areassessed in terms of (lack of) respect for threeethical principles as applied to interest groups. Inthis case, only impacts on dairy cows are examined,and principally in terms of their behaviouralfreedom.In contrast to traditional milking systems, AMS, inprinciple, allow cows to present for milkingvoluntarily. So with AMS, it is claimed that dairymanagement relies on the autonomous interaction of thecow with her environment.One of the roles of bioethical analysis is to identifythe influence of rhetoric and symbolism in technologyassessment, e.g., with respect to the claimed`voluntariness' of cows' presentation. The AMS can beinstalled to allow cows three types of access, viz., i)free choice ii) rewarded access (RA) iii) obligatoryaccess (OA). Studies suggest the desire for milkremoval per se is not critical in the cow'sattendance at the AMS. Continued motivation to bemilked, required for the system to function,principally relies on RA and OA. Both RA and OA aresubject to numerous factors, such as: design of theAMS, location, etc. In turn, these can affect thecows' behavioural freedom and welfare.One of the aims of this approach is to illustrate theethical basis on which public policy is or can beformulated.  相似文献

Environmental assessment of alternative development plans, programs, and policies may bring conflict among decision-makers, particularly when some quantitative measures for decision-making are needed and where cumulative impacts are neglected. Environmental impact assessment (EIA) and environmental economics theories, despite their usefulness, are not capable of addressing those issues and problems alone. In recent years, the decision support system (DSS) has provided some solutions, but mathematical analysis of the system to show the internal structure of the problem is not always possible. To addres the above shortcomings and ongoing problems of decision-making in Iran, a degradation model (DM) was introduced as an instrument of EIA, to act as a DSS for managers. The model is a compromise between knowledge-based decision support systems, detailed models, digested information models, and the basic theorem of environmental economics. In the present study (1996–2000), the model was applied in three provinces of Iran, representing three of four biogeographical regions of Iran. The study area was divided into a set of grids (100 km2). The degradation coefficient (H) was computed for all grids (1333), representing the degree of degradation in the grid. It is obvious that the higher the coefficient the more area is degraded and less prone to further development, and vice versa. In order to provide decision-makers with a set of quantitative measures to observe impacted areas (critical and noncritical) for resource allocation and further development, the degradation coefficients of all grids were classified into categories and criteria, using a fuzzy set theoretic approach. Accordingly, only 24% of study areas are prone to further development. The degradation model as a knowledge-based decision support system has its strengths and weaknesses, but it has solved managers' ongoing problems in Iran and it could be used elsewhere.  相似文献
